Obtaining a B.Sc. in Operation Theatre and Anesthesia Technology opens up a number of intriguing career options. You can become an operating room technician, an anesthetic technician, or a surgical assistant. Additionally, there are chances in critical care as a Critical Care Technician or clinical research as a Clinical Research Associate. Pursuing additional education, such as an M.Sc. in anesthesia or healthcare management, can significantly increase your prospects. These jobs, which provide substantial salary potential and opportunities for promotion, are in greater demand due to the expanding healthcare sector.

Since NEET is primarily required for MBBS, BDS, and related medical degrees, most universities do not need it for students pursuing a Bachelor of Science (B.Sc.) in Anesthesia or comparable disciplines. However, the NEET cutoff fluctuates annually depending on category, state, and competition if your goal is to specialize in anesthesia through an MBBS route. A score above 550–600 is usually competitive for government colleges for candidates in the general category. The cutoff may be lower, between 400 and 550, for reserved categories. Generally, a PhD in Anaesthesia requires a master's degree (MD, MS, or MSc) in Anaesthesia or a related field. A BSc Anaesthesia Hons (4 years) is typically insufficient to directly qualify for a PhD. However, you can pursue a master's programme in Anaesthesia or a related specialization, which will then make you eligible for a PhD. Admission criteria vary across universities, so it's best to check specific requirements of the institution offering the PhD program.
